Analysis

In 2023, beer — food supply in China, Taiwan Province of stood at 331,997 million Kcal.

The figure is down 0.3% on the previous year and up 13.3% over ten years.

Over the whole period, beer — food supply in China, Taiwan Province of peaked at 332,862 million Kcal in 2022 and was at its lowest, 281,861 million Kcal, in 2010.

China, Taiwan Province of ranks 33rd of 162 countries on this measure, in the top quarter.

The long-run direction has been consistently rising across the 14 years of available data.

Beer — Food supply in China, Taiwan Province of, year by year

Annual values for Beer — Food supply (kcal) in China, Taiwan Province of, 2010 to 2023.
Year million Kcal Change
2010 281,861 million Kcal
2011 286,910 million Kcal +1.8%
2012 289,941 million Kcal +1.1%
2013 293,136 million Kcal +1.1%
2014 298,305 million Kcal +1.8%
2015 299,657 million Kcal +0.5%
2016 301,890 million Kcal +0.7%
2017 305,993 million Kcal +1.4%
2018 310,116 million Kcal +1.3%
2019 316,994 million Kcal +2.2%
2020 322,237 million Kcal +1.7%
2021 329,703 million Kcal +2.3%
2022 332,862 million Kcal +1.0%
2023 331,997 million Kcal -0.3%

A food balance sheet presents a comprehensive picture of the pattern of a country's food supply during a specified reference period. The food balance sheet shows for each food item - i.e. each primary commodity and a number of processed commodities potentially available for human consumption - the sources of supply and its utilization. The total quantity of foodstuffs produced in a country added to the total quantity imported and adjusted to any change in stocks that may have occurred since the beginning of the reference period gives the supply available during that period. On the utilization side a distinction is made between the quantities exported, fed to livestock, used for seed, put to manufacture for food use and non-food uses, losses during storage and transportation, and food supplies available for human consumption. The per caput supply of each such food item available for human consumption is then obtained by dividing the respective quantity by the related data on the population actually partaking of it. Data on per capita food supplies are expressed in terms of quantity and - by applying appropriate food composition factors for all primary and processed products - also in terms of caloric value and protein and fat content.
